Science technician - chemistry

Manchester
TES FE News
Science technician
Posted: 15 August
Offer description

Job Overview

Term-time Only, Permanent Role (0.8527 FTE)

SFCA Support Staff pay spine points 10 – 12 (£26,666 – £28,408) per annum, (£22,738.10 - £24,223.50 pro-rata)

The College is looking to appoint an organised and enthusiastic Science Technician – Chemistry. The post holder will work as part of a team to deliver practical equipment and materials for the chemistry department, enabling staff and students to carry out practical work efficiently, accurately, and safely.

The ideal candidate will prepare materials for practical classes, demonstrations, and examinations, ensuring all chemicals are accurately labelled and ready for use. You will monitor stock levels regularly, completing internal requisitions to maintain adequate supplies. Additionally, you will receive and inspect new deliveries to ensure materials arrive in good condition.

This role will ensure the safe custody of equipment and consumables within the science faculty, identify equipment for maintenance and repair, source materials that are not readily available or require special handling, and purchase goods from external sources while minimizing expenditure to the college.

About The College

Loreto Sixth Form College has been awarded a second consecutive outstanding rating in all areas under the latest framework in our December 2022 inspection. Ofsted noted, "Leaders place a very high priority on staff mental health and wellbeing including workload. For example, staff can access counselling services, chaplaincy support, and the employee assistance programme." Loreto strives for excellence in staff and students alike, ensuring "Students benefit from an inclusive learning environment that celebrates their individual contributions to the college."

Loreto Sixth Form College is committed to safeguarding children and young people. All candidates and post holders, including volunteers, are subject to appropriate vetting procedures as outlined in Part 3 of Keeping Children Safe in Education 2024. This includes an online search for shortlisted candidates, as well as a satisfactory Disclosure and Barring Service Enhanced check with barred list information and any other relevant checks with statutory bodies for successful candidates.
